1.What do I need to use SecureOffice?
You need a computer, Internet connection and e-mail address. Any modern web browser is suitable, including Internet Explorer 7 or 8, Mozilla Firefox or Apple Safari. Older browsers, such as Internet Explorer 6 and Netscape 4, might work as well, but are not tested.
2.How do I know how many credits I have left?
At the bottom of the file list, you see how many credits are left. The Control Panel screen also displays how many credits were used, as well as when we expect you to run out of credits.
3.What happens when I've used my credits?
The site will be accessible, e.g. to make folders and move files, but you will not be able to upload or download any more documents until you buy more credits.
4.How much storage space do I get?
Every workspace comes with an unlimited storage space. You just pay for what you use.
5.Is there a limit to the size of a file I can upload?
The maximum file size is 2GB. You may upload up to 2GB of files at one time.
6.Can I upload more than one document at a time?
Yes, with our Advanced Uploader this is handled automatically.
7.Can I upload folders of documents?
Yes, with our Advanced Uploader you can upload whole folders and everything that resides under it.
8.Can I create folders within folders on the workspace site?
Yes, you can. There is no limit to the number of subfolders, nor the number of level in the tree ("nesting")
9.My file transfers are slow. What's wrong?
The upload speed is dependent upon the bandwidth you have available. If you have a dial-up account or are using a broadband connection for other uses such as VOIP or audio/video streaming, this will result in slower file transfers.
10.Does workspace support file transfers via FTP or WebDav?
No, FTP and WebDav transfers into the workspace are not supported for security reasons. But we do have an FTP Upload option for special purposes, e.g. for automatically generated files as backups or CCTV images.
11.How many users can I have?
As many as you like.
12.I want someone else in my organization to manage my SecureOffice.workspace site. How do I do this?
Add them as a user and tick the box in the Add User screen to 'This user is an administrator'. If the user already has a SecureOffice.workspace account, edit their account to make them an administrator. There is no extra charge for additional administrators.
13.I want a few people to temporarily have access to just one folder. Do I have to make a user account for each one of them?
No, in such case you should make the folder "public" with the Public Folder option. You need only the email addresses of the users. Each user will by default be able to download from the folder, unless you specifically add uploading rights. You can even add existing Public Folder users.
14.How many users can be administrators?
There is no limit on the number of users who can also be administrators. You need to be aware that an administrator has complete control over the site and may delete your user account!
15.Can I change the way my SecureOffice.workspace site looks?
You can personalize your SecureOffice.workspace site by adding your own logo in place of the default. This updates all screens, welcome e-mail messages and e-mail alerts. Also, you can choose another skin in "My Profile".
16.Why do some file icons on SecureOffice.workspace look different from the ones on my computer?
SecureOffice.workspace displays file icons based on their detected file mime type or suffix. If SecureOffice.workspace is unable to recognize the file type or if the document has no file suffix a default file icon is used. SecureOffice.workspace currently recognizes over 100 of the most popular file formats, including PDF, Word, Excel and PowerPoint.
17.I want to share some photos, movies and music with friends. Can I use workspace?
You are prohibited from using workspace to publish content of an illegal or obscene nature or any material which you do not have the legal owner's permission to use. So, if they are photos, movies and music you created and you are the legal copyright owner, then yes. Otherwise, no. For more information read the User Terms and Conditions of Use.
18.Does workspace support Macintosh file resource forks?
No. To retain resource forks in your Mac files, create a zip or Stuffit archive for the file(s). More recent Macintosh file formats do not rely on the resource forks. For example, adding file suffixes such as .qxd (for Quark docs) and .psd (Photoshop files) to your file names will ensure the files open in the correct programs without creating a zip or Stuffit archive for them. workspace will also display the correct file icons if the file suffixes are added.
19.Is workspace available in any other language?
workspace is currently available in English, Dutch and Swedish. German is scheduled for Q4 2009. However we are keen to hear from you if you would like to see workspace made available in another language.
